☐ Dedup key ceremony, step 4: Before running the Mergewell customer-record deduplication batch, confirm both custodians are present and the match-threshold config is signed off. Unseal the dedup signing key from the offline store. If the store prompts for recovery because the primary smartcard fails, enter the recovery passphrase listed below.

unlock words, fawig-bagef: olidor-holir-istox-holath-tamys-quenion-giliel

Key ceremony checklist, item 7 (FormulaBox sandbox review): confirm user-supplied formulas run inside the Quarrel sandbox with no filesystem or network reachability, and that the evaluator's escape hatches are compiled out. Once you've signed off, seal the review in the ceremony vault. To unlock the vault for sealing, use the passphrase below.

recovery phrase for fajeg-kawep: druix-gorius-briax-ulaeth-fraox-lammir-pelox-jormir-pelwyn-julir

## Tuning

The receipt mailer (Almsgate) batches donation receipts and sends through the Thornquay relay. On-call: if the queue backs up, resist the urge to crank batch size — the relay rate-limits per connection, and bigger batches just mean bigger retries. Scale worker count first, then shorten the flush interval. Dedupe window must stay longer than the retry horizon or donors get duplicate receipts, which generates tickets. All knobs live in one place and are read at worker start. Current production values follow.

tuning table, kajop-yafof:
QUOTAS = {
    "wenath": 10,
    "ulaael": 5,
}